1、什麼是OSPF
OSPF(Open Shortest Path First,開放最短路徑優先)是IETF 開發的基於鏈路狀態的自治系統內部路由協議
OSPF僅傳播對端設備不具備的路由信息,網絡收斂迅速,並有效避免了網絡資源浪費
OSPF直接工作於IP層之上,IP協議號爲89
OSPF以組播地址發送協議包
2、OSPF協議工作過程主要有四個階段:
尋找鄰居、建立鄰接關係、鏈路狀態信息傳遞、計算路由
3、尋找鄰居
4、DR和BDR選舉
(1、)Hello包攜帶路由器優先級,優先級爲0的路由器不具備選舉資格
(2、)先選舉BDR,再選舉DR
(3、)DR和BDR一旦選定,即使OSPF區域內新增優先級更高的路由器,DR和BDR也不重新選舉,只有當DR和BDR都失效後,才參與選舉
5、傳遞信息(圖片來自教材)
6、OSPF基本配置命令
配置Router ID
[Router]router id router-id
啓動OSPF進程
[Router]ospf [ process-id ]
重啓OSPF進程
<Router>reset ospf [ process-id ] process
配置OSPF區域
[Router-ospf-100]area area-id
在指定的接口上啓動OSPF
[Router-ospf-1-area-0.0.0.0] network ip-address wildcard-mask
配置OSPF接口優先級
[Router-Ethernet0/0] ospf dr-priority priority
配置OSPF接口Cost
[Router-Ethernet0/0] ospf cost value